PHP, если стенография и эхо в одной строке - возможно? Какой лучший, предпочтительный способ написания, если сокращенный однострочный шрифт, например: expression ? $foo : $bar Закрутка сюжета: мне нужно echo $foo или echo $bar. Какие-нибудь сумасшедшие трюки?:) Ответ 1 <?=(expression) ? $foo : $bar?> edit: здесь хорошо читайте для вас по этой теме изменить: больше читать Ответ 2 эхо-выражение? $foo: $bar; Ответ 3 Термический оператор оценивает значение второго выражения, если первый оценивает до TRUE и оценивает третье выражение if первая оценивает значение FALSE. В echo одно значение или другое, просто передайте тернарное выражение в оператор echo. echo expression ? $foo : $bar; Подробнее о тернарном операторе в руководстве PHP для получения дополнительной информации: http://php.net/manual/en/language.operators.comparison.php#language.operators.comparison.ternary
Ответ 1 <?=(expression) ? $foo : $bar?> edit: здесь хорошо читайте для вас по этой теме изменить: больше читать
Ответ 3 Термический оператор оценивает значение второго выражения, если первый оценивает до TRUE и оценивает третье выражение if первая оценивает значение FALSE. В echo одно значение или другое, просто передайте тернарное выражение в оператор echo. echo expression ? $foo : $bar; Подробнее о тернарном операторе в руководстве PHP для получения дополнительной информации: http://php.net/manual/en/language.operators.comparison.php#language.operators.comparison.ternary